The VTVS9V4GSMF-HM3-18 belongs to the category of transient voltage suppressor diodes and is designed for use in electronic circuits to protect sensitive components from voltage spikes and transients. The VTVS9V4GSMF-HM3-18 typically has a standard SOD-123FL package with two pins for connection to the circuit.
When a transient voltage event occurs, the VTVS9V4GSMF-HM3-18 rapidly conducts, diverting the excess energy away from the protected circuit. This action limits the voltage across the circuit, preventing damage to sensitive components.
The VTVS9V4GSMF-HM3-18 is commonly used in various electronic systems, including: - Power supplies - Communication equipment - Automotive electronics - Industrial control systems
